Compartilhar via


DateTimeFormatInfo.MonthNames Propriedade

Definição

Obtém ou define uma matriz unidimensional de tipo String que contém os nomes dos dias da semana completos específicos da cultura.

public:
 property cli::array <System::String ^> ^ MonthNames { cli::array <System::String ^> ^ get(); void set(cli::array <System::String ^> ^ value); };
public string[] MonthNames { get; set; }
member this.MonthNames : string[] with get, set
Public Property MonthNames As String()

Valor da propriedade

String[]

Uma matriz unidimensional de tipo String que contém os nomes dos dias da semana completos específicos da cultura. Para os calendários de 12 meses, o 13º elemento da matriz é uma cadeia de caracteres vazia. A matriz para InvariantInfo contém "Janeiro", "Fevereiro", "Março", "Abril", "Maio", "Junho", "Julho", "Agosto", "Setembro", "Outubro", "Novembro", "Dezembro" e "".

Exceções

A propriedade está sendo definida como null.

A propriedade está sendo definida como uma matriz multidimensional ou que tem um tamanho que não é exatamente 13.

A propriedade está sendo definida e o objeto DateTimeFormatInfo é somente leitura.

Comentários

Quando essa propriedade é definida, a matriz deve ser unidimensional e deve ter exatamente 13 elementos. Calendar os objetos acomodam calendários com 13 meses. O primeiro elemento (o elemento no índice zero) representa o primeiro mês do ano definido pela Calendar propriedade .

Se você definir a MonthNames propriedade, também deverá definir a MonthGenitiveNames propriedade .

Se o padrão personalizado incluir o padrão de formato "MMMM", DateTime.ToString exibirá o valor de MonthNames no lugar do "MMMM" no padrão de formato.

Essa propriedade será afetada se o valor da Calendar propriedade for alterado.

Aplica-se a

Confira também